file-type

Linux初学者指南:系统指令完全手册

PDF文件

下载需积分: 9 | 872KB | 更新于2025-02-23 | 131 浏览量 | 5 下载量 举报 收藏
download 立即下载
"《送给初学Linux的穷人Linux系统指令大全.pdf》是由红联作者编写的,旨在为初学者提供一份全面的Linux系统指令参考。这份资料覆盖了基础且常用的Linux命令,包括文件操作、权限管理、进程控制、时间与日期处理、用户管理等多个方面,适合入门者学习和查询。此外,资料还提到了红联Linux论坛和相关资源链接,为学习者提供了更多的学习渠道和社区支持。" 以下是对部分Linux指令的详细说明: 1. **cat**:用于查看或合并文本文件的内容。 2. **cd**:改变当前工作目录,用于在不同的目录之间切换。 3. **chmod**:改变文件或目录的权限设置,例如赋予执行权限、读写权限等。 4. **chown**:更改文件或目录的所有者,用于管理文件所有权。 5. **cp**:复制文件或目录,常用于备份或移动文件。 6. **cut**:从文件或标准输入中剪切指定字段。 7. **find**:在文件系统中搜索满足特定条件的文件。 8. **less**:分页查看文件内容,可上下滚动浏览。 9. **ln**:创建符号链接或硬链接,类似Windows中的快捷方式。 10. **locate**:快速查找文件,基于预构建的数据库。 11. **ls**:列出目录中的文件和子目录。 12. **more**:与`less`类似,用于分页显示文件内容。 13. **mv**:移动或重命名文件和目录。 14. **rm**:删除文件或目录,注意操作不可逆。 15. **rmdir**:删除空的目录。 16. **split**:将大文件分割成小块。 17. **touch**:更新文件或目录的时间戳,也可用于创建新文件。 18. **at**:在指定时间执行命令。 19. **cal**:显示日历。 20. **crontab**:管理定时任务,实现自动化执行。 21. **date**:显示当前日期和时间。 22. **sleep**:暂停程序执行一段时间。 23. **time**:计算命令执行所需的时间。 24. **uptime**:显示系统已运行的时间以及负载信息。 25. **chfn**:修改用户的信息,如指纹或办公室电话。 26. **chsh**:更改用户的登录Shell。 27. **finger**:查看用户的账号信息。 28. **last**:显示最近的登录记录。 29. **login**:用户登录到系统。 30. **passwd**:更改用户的密码。 31. **who**:显示当前登录系统的用户。 32. **/etc/aliases**:邮件别名文件,用于定义邮件转发规则。 33. **mail**:发送和接收邮件的命令行工具。 34. **mesg**:控制终端消息接收。 35. **talk**:在终端间进行实时聊天。 36. **wall**:向所有在线用户广播消息。 37. **write**:向其他用户发送消息。 38. **kill**:发送信号来终止或停止进程。 39. **nice**:调整进程的优先级,影响其CPU时间分配。 40. **ps**:显示当前进程的状态。 41. **pstree**:以树状结构显示进程关系。 42. **renice**:更改已有进程的优先级。 43. **top**:动态显示系统进程信息。 44. **skill**:通过信号来管理和终止进程。 45. **expr**:进行简单的算术或逻辑表达式计算。 46. **tr**:字符转换和替换工具。 47. **clear**:清空终端屏幕。 48. **compress**:文件压缩工具。 49. **lpd**:打印机服务相关命令。 50. **lpq**:查看打印队列状态。 51. **lpr**:打印文件。 52. **lprm**:取消打印任务。 53. **fdformat**:格式化软盘。 54. **mformat**:创建MS-DOS格式的磁盘映像。 55. **mkdosfs**:创建DOS或FAT文件系统。 以上指令只是Linux系统中的一部分,实际上还有许多其他命令,它们共同构成了强大的Linux命令行环境,使得用户无需图形界面也能高效地管理和操控系统。对于初学者来说,理解和掌握这些基本指令是深入学习Linux的关键步骤。通过不断的实践和查阅文档,可以逐步熟悉并精通Linux操作系统。

相关推荐

c_cwh
  • 粉丝: 10
上传资源 快速赚钱